This mod could use an update. Although one will never come.

It does feel different design-wise from the regular BM level design policy. It has too many useless side paths and offices that don't add much, the outside section at the end is bloated and filled with too many enemies and empty space between. The sniper section felt out of place and too difficult to deal with due to the large size of the area it covers.

The textures and graphics in the Uncut maps are a noticeable downgrade from the vanilla On a Rail maps.

As for lengthening the chapter and adding the missing maps and sections, it succeeds. But it isn't of the high quality i was hoping for.
It also clashes tonally and gameplay-wise with the final Black Mesa product if you intend to play the game from start to finish with the Uncut maps added.

I completed the definitive edition of BM before playing through "the definitive OaR" mod. I only experienced an issue on the last map, the one where Gordon launches the rocket carrying the satellite. Loading any saves, quick or normal, resulted in the AI being disabled (this came up as an "AI disabled" message on the screen). Restarting the game did not solve this. As I had already completed this map during my original play-through, I didn't investigate a solution. Other than this (critical) error, the mod is a functional addition to the base BM game.

Master Ballcock 1 Dec, 2022 @ 4:49pm 
@VHsigil These maps should be added immediately to the normal OAR campaign once you subscribe to it and it downloads. The maps are added between the vanilla ones and you just have to go through at least the first map before you see any of the ones this adds.

If by "replace" you mean completely remove vanilla OAR and use only the maps this mod normally adds, I'm afraid that's not how map transitions work.
